Hello everyone, thanks for the replys
got a little time to write, I started out needing a tool shed for the tractor, and spotted a united roof at work. need to get it set on real support, instead of blocks. Then I needed a "git away place" and used a tail section with the thick locking door. even kept the throne and sink, just added a pipe from the holding tank to the septic line. replace the ballast with house voltage ballast for the T-12 lghts, and pergo on the floor. moved in the mini fridge, tv, stero. etc. 3 years ago brought home the DC-10. time to get it done, since work is slow, wish now I had left the inside and insulation in. ![]() ![]() ![]()
